comparemela.com

Top Locations Tagged with Romans Restaurant Menu

Romans Restaurant Menu in United States - 01201/Restaurant near Berkshire

1). Romans Restaurant & Cuchifritos, Tyler St

vimarsana © 2020. All Rights Reserved.